Truss repair services involve inspecting and restoring the structural supports that form the framework of a building’s roof or floor system. These services typically include identifying damaged, weakened, or compromised trusses, then reinforcing or replacing them to ensure the stability and safety of the property. Proper truss repair helps prevent further structural issues and can extend the lifespan of the roof or flooring system, making it an important step in maintaining a property's overall integrity.
Many problems can indicate the need for truss repair. Common signs include sagging ceilings, uneven floors, cracks in walls or ceilings, or visible bowing of rooflines. These issues often result from damaged or rotting trusses caused by moisture intrusion, pest activity, or age-related wear. Addressing these problems promptly with professional repairs can prevent more extensive damage, such as roof collapse or significant structural failure, which could be costly and disruptive.

The overview below groups typical Truss Repair Service proj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or truss repairs usually range from $250-$600. Many routine fixes f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of damage and materials needed.
Moderate Repairs - more extensive repairs, such as replacing multiple trusses or addressing structural issues, often cost between $600-$2,000. These projects are common for homeowners seeking to restore stability without full replacement.
Full Truss Replacement - replacing an entire section or the full truss system can range from $2,500-$5,000 or more. Larger, more complex projects tend to push into this higher cost band, though fewer jobs reach these levels.
Complex or Custom Projects - specialized repairs or custom truss designs can exceed $5,000, depending on the scope and materials involved. Such projects are less frequent but necessary for unique or heavily damaged structures.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
